Spring Sale 2024

Featuring over 500 lots: to include a large collection of fine art i.e. THOMAS SULLY portrait of Fanny Kemble as Juliet; EDMUND DARCH LEWIS On the Connecticut River; ALEXANDER POPE; WILLIAM HENRY HUNT; Several tall case clocks most notably a rare DANIEL QUARE clock owned by Benjamin Franklin's grandson, Benjamin Franklin Bache; a fine Chinese Porcelain Collection; Sterling Silver; Period Furniture and much more.
